Latin American energy producer Ecopetrol has revealed it was victim of a ransomware attack, and while the threat actors managed to get away with sensitive data from thousands of user accounts, they were unable to deploy the encryptor and thus disrupt the company’s day-to-day operations.
In a statement shared with the public, Ecopetrol explained how an unidentified threat actor accessed their IT infrastructure and pulled data from 3,300 user accounts. The attacker then proceeded to install an encryptor but was stopped by the company’s security controls.
